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21843 521 1792
57241726 2199058568
57241726 2199058568
453 61521267363 832784
All about undefined
Interested in learning more?
57241726 2199058568
453 61521267363 832784
See more
46328 00624228586 552903
5570696 606017 875 3075
See more
932 110930188
83559 85958556 04027860
See more